Adding and Configuring DRAC 4 Users and Alerts
To manage your system with the DRAC 4, you can create unique users with
specific administrative permissions (role-based authority). Additionally,
you can configure alerts that are emailed to different users.
This subsection provides instructions about how to perform the following
tasks:
• Adding and Configuring DRAC 4 Users
• Configuring the DRAC 4 NIC
• Adding and Configuring SNMP Alerts
Adding and Configuring DRAC 4 Users
1
Click the
Configuration
tab and select
Users
.
2
In the
User Name
column, click
[Available]
.
3
Use the
Add/Configure DRAC 4 User
page to configure the user name,
password, access permissions, and email alert settings for a new or existing
DRAC 4 user.
Configuring a New User Name and Password
Use Table 4-1 to configure a new or existing DRAC 4 user name and
password.
Table 4-1. User Properties
Property Description
User Name Specifies a DRAC 4 user name. After you enter a user
name, it cannot be changed. Each user must be created
with a different user name.
NOTE: User names on the local DRAC 4 must not contain
the @ (at the rate) , \ (back slash) , " (double quotes), /
(forward slash), or . (period) characters.
Password Specifies or edits the DRAC 4 user's password.
Confirm New Password Requires you to retype the DRAC 4 user's password to
confirm.
